Re: Charging Batteries on their side

FRC legal batteries are sealed to allow for use in any orientation. If we were only allowed to charge upright, wouldn't we have to place batteries in the robot upright too?

However, we brought this up to our battery distributor. Their advice was to store batteries upright if they were being left for a long period of time. While it is a 'sealed' battery, it will leak if inverted or left on its side for too long.

TL;DR.... It doesn't really matter unless you leave your batteries in inverted or on a side for a long period of time.
